The firm believes that Microsoft is strategically positioned to capitalize on the increasing demand for expensive artificial intelligence models. Microsoft Corp. (MSFT) has gained 10% over the two sessions since it reported its third-quarter results. Friday’s close of $435.28 meant Microsoft stock has turned positive for the year with a year-to-date gain of 3.5%.
